Output e81fd908f2f69f5b6a97b392c5cb34d175b6e175dd2d398b9dd0a2d6685328f6:1

value
40436000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6acdd521d7adea874790d56d5fa3cada17506fd OP_EQUAL
address
MP6TV7UW3WF2JHMJkccRkK2oyuPdfHns1t
transaction
e81fd908f2f69f5b6a97b392c5cb34d175b6e175dd2d398b9dd0a2d6685328f6
spent
true